Worldbuilding notes

Technology level: easily 99% of the known world could be considered “Wild west era with magic” tech has fallen back a lot, there are trains that run the continent, but no planes yet, and non-magical communication is slooooow. Electricity MOSTLY exists, but a good amount of places (especially residences) cannot afford it, especially after the Red Army invasion.   For the most part, the new adventurers don’t have much knowledge of the previous Sins campaign, other than the news that big events have happened, like the explosion of Red Larch.   After the last campaign, the adventurers went their own way to support their own goals. Pride and Perurun have been travelling northward for a couple of months, until winter has set in.   12 month years, 3 month season, much our world. Where this takes place, it is a very seasonal place, if not cold, as it begins in the northern Miotian town of Porthvallen. Year Structure (the names are mostly universal on the plane, as 99% of conversation is in Common):   Miri (Deep winter) -- January Vesh (Less deep winter) -- February Arren (Beginning of spring) -- March Astra (Spring) -- April Kesh (Spring - Summery) -- May Lorn (Summer) -- June Valcus (Deep summer) -- July Halin (More summer!) -- August Chianne (Summer into fall) -- September Gauith (Fall) -- October Maveen (Fall - Winter) -- November Malea (Deep winter) -- December The previous campaign took place around the end of Chianne, and the current one starts in the heart of Miri.   Not much is known from pre-Cataclysm, save for certain people. Perurun knows the story of how the Spirit Queen came to power, but her knowledge ends there.   The Sins are the leaders of the Red Army, but mostly under their own desires and desires, and almost totally autonomous save a few.     Pride: Large Lion-like Tabaxi man who is travelling with Perurun. Has his own agendas, but is mostly a peaceful person. He and Perurun have taken up residence in Porthvallen, simply as travellers. Gluttony: A black Pudding like creature that eats anything in its path, creating duplicates and assuming the shape of what it feels like. Its few sightings in the recent few months put it in the shape of a Hill Giant-like creature. Lust: Possibly the best known Sin, but not by the name of Lust. His name he goes by is Zolgeth, and leads a band called the Seven Snakes. Last seen before the destruction of Red Larch Greed: Perurun and Pride are intimately familiar with this one. He was once known as a Harper named Sodiro, eventually revealing himself as the Sin of Greed. He has not been seen since he proclaimed his return to Dreadstone Peak, in Matriot. Envy: No data known Sloth: No data known Wrath: The only data known on this is the entire country of Ath is ran by an entity who calls themself Wrath, and is one of the most fortified areas for the Red Army. The pre-Cataclysm knowledge that Perurun knows comes from a green emerald-looking jewel she keeps on a gauntlet she wears on her right hand, she never removes this gauntlet in public.   Intercontinental travel is rare and highly regulated. You could not really do any traveling unless you were part of a company or the government.   A little about the geography   Miotia Where the story begins Mostly quiet, and little Red Army activity in this area. Also no known Harper or rebellious entities here. Primary export: heavy mining opportunities. Capital: Twille   Starting city: Porthvallen Mining town Notable Locations: Bakery: Ben Yay Beignets Tavern: Red’s Proprietor: Red - Dwarf woman   Matriot Not a particularly safe place in general. Most of the Red Army’s prison structure is here, and then there is the aptly named Dreadstone Peak, home of Greed’s army of dragons and dragonriders. Primary export: trade Capital: Grevial   Amereth Most of the pre-Cataclysm knowledge is here. Capital of most everything Trade, commerce, etc. Tolvian Academy of Magic is here Capital: Leanstra   Ath Not much is known outside of rumors. Very North Korea-ish Rumored home of the Red Army   Xaz Most of the cities here are on the coast. Experiments on travel Capital: Gilian   Marteth A lot of Harpers Guild and rebellion in this area, leading to a very war-torn and divided country. The capital is currently mostly a puppet-state for the Red Army due to the acts of the Harpers and other rebellions. Temperate / Warm climate Forested Most of the wood and 90% of nature magic users originate from here. Rumors of portals to the Feywild (the Nature Realm) are hare, certainly most of the ey-creatures come from this The northern coast is called the Sword Coast TBH this is the most “forgotten realms” place here, and most of the previous Wizard of the Coast content would have taken place here, and that’s the reason I’m not going to have much of this season in this area. -capital: Spiritglen   Kortioth The warmest place on the continent. Though climate varies going from the balmy south to a somewhat redwood forest-like area to the north. Lizardfolk of this continent come from here Common exports: hard lumber, precious stones, oil Capital: Tal’iv   Vevestia Really the only country in Xuocellis that anything or anyone travelling is from. Normally a pretty tropical place, especially toward the coast, but prone to hurricanes. Lots of tropical fruits and items lead this place to be pretty prosperous. Very very little Red Army here, and it’s mostly a diplomatic measure. King Vevest (inherited title) is the ruling party here, a very famous half-elf ex-adventurer from before the Red Army invasion. Capital: Purain
